Randa Siniora "has been the General Director of Al-Haq since November 2001. She formerly served as the Head of Advocacy at the Women's Centre for Legal Aid and Counselling (WCLAC), making use of her specialized knowledge in the human rights of women. Prior to that, she worked with Al-Haq from 1987 to 1997, as a Legal Researcher, Public Relations Officer, and the Coordinator of the Women's Rights Project. Randa earned her LL.M. in International Human Rights Law from the University of Essex (UK), her Masters in Sociology from the American University in Cairo (Egypt), and her B.A. in Sociology from Birzeit University (Palestine). Randa serves on the Executive Committee of the Euro-Mediterranean Human Rights Network, and on the boards of the Palestinian Counselling Center (Palestine) and International Service for Human Rights (Switzerland). She is a member of the Palestinian Selection Committee for 1000 Women for the Nobel Prize Initiative, and was a member of the Palestinian Model Parliament Steering Committee from 1986-1987." [1]
